软件开发审计如何降低风险?

在当今信息化时代,软件开发已成为企业发展的关键驱动力。然而,随着软件项目的复杂性不断增加,软件开发过程中潜在的风险也随之升高。为了确保软件项目的质量和安全性,越来越多的企业开始重视软件开发审计。本文将探讨软件开发审计如何降低风险,并分享一些成功的案例分析。

一、软件开发审计的定义与目的

软件开发审计是指对软件项目的开发过程、代码质量、安全性和合规性进行全面审查的过程。其目的是发现潜在的风险和问题,确保软件项目的质量和安全性,降低企业损失。

二、软件开发审计如何降低风险

  1. 识别潜在风险:通过审计,可以发现软件开发过程中的潜在风险,如代码缺陷、安全漏洞、性能瓶颈等。及时识别风险,有助于企业采取有效措施,降低风险发生的概率。

  2. 提高代码质量:审计过程中,审计人员会对代码进行审查,发现并修复代码中的缺陷。这有助于提高代码质量,降低软件故障率。

  3. 加强安全性:软件开发审计关注软件的安全性,确保软件在运行过程中不会受到恶意攻击。通过审计,可以发现并修复安全漏洞,降低安全风险。

  4. 确保合规性:软件开发审计关注法律法规和行业标准,确保软件项目符合相关要求。这有助于企业避免因违规而遭受罚款或声誉损失。

三、案例分析

  1. 某知名互联网企业:该企业在开发新项目时,引入了软件开发审计流程。通过审计,发现并修复了代码中的100多个缺陷,降低了软件故障率。同时,审计还发现了多个安全漏洞,企业及时采取措施进行修复,避免了潜在的安全风险。

  2. 某金融机构:该机构在开发新系统时,对软件项目进行了全面审计。审计发现,部分代码存在合规性问题,企业立即进行了调整。这确保了新系统的合规性,降低了法律风险。

四、总结

软件开发审计是降低软件开发风险的重要手段。通过审计,企业可以识别潜在风险,提高代码质量,加强安全性,确保合规性。在实际应用中,越来越多的企业已经认识到软件开发审计的重要性,并取得了显著成效。因此,企业应重视软件开发审计,将其作为提升软件质量和降低风险的重要措施。

猜你喜欢:海外直播云服务器选择